Review: I live across the street from El Cerro Grande in Garden City. I've eaten there twice and once at another branch. As Mexican food, I think it is the pits! Very poorly prepared and inauthentic. I am a native of Los Angeles and have eaten Mexican food since I was a child. I have eaten at both "gringo tourist trap" type Mexican restaurants and also very authentic ones in Mexican neighborhoods. Anyone reading this who feels that I'm full of it, I wish I could take you for some of the wonderful Mexican food available on the West Coast. The benchmark to rate a Mexican restaurant's food -- many believe -- is how well they prepare a chile relleno. To me, those at El Cerro Grande are so horrible they are off the scale. And, the guacamole sucks! I was shocked that the food served there is prepared and also consumed by Mexicans. I would love to be writing this in praise of the restaurant because since relocating to this state 18 months ago, I have found but one decent Mexican restaurant, which is very frustrating. I won't name it here, but it's on Highway 17 Alternate a few miles from Summerville. You may think I sound like a jerk and that I should go back to Los Angeles, which I do twice a year, but I think I have the credentials to know good Mexican food, and El Cerro Grande is malisimo (terrible)!!!

Review: I have found roaches in my food twice there. The first time was in the nachos and I thought it might be an isolated incident. I informed the server (Frank) and he said there was no extra charge for bugs. The second time was in my entree weeks later when I finally got up my nerve to go back. I quietly told my server and asked for another entree. He came back with food in To-Go boxes. When I got home he had packed up the roach food. There was no language barrier there because he spoke English and I speak Spanish. I am also a 50% tipper so it was not punishment for bad tipping. They just don't care.
